Why Was My Mini Split Not Cooling in Apex?

The Problem

An Apex homeowner noticed that their mini split system was not cooling despite the thermostat calling for cool air.

What We Found

Jeorell found that the system was low on refrigerant 410a, which was likely causing the cooling issue.

The Fix

Jeorell performed a thorough leak search but did not find any leaks at the time. He then added a pound of 410a refrigerant to the system to restore its cooling function. After testing, the system was operating correctly.

The Result

The mini split was cooling effectively by the time Jeorell left.

Pro Tip

If your mini split isn't cooling, it could be low on refrigerant. Even if no leak is found, topping off the refrigerant can restore cooling. Consider a maintenance plan to catch these issues early.

How much does a ductless mini-split cost?

A single-zone mini-split system with installation typically costs $3,500-$5,500. Multi-zone systems serving 2-4 rooms range from $6,000-$15,000 depending on capacity and features. We provide detailed quotes after evaluating your specific needs.

Can a mini-split heat my home in winter?

Yes. Modern mini-split heat pumps operate efficiently in North Carolina's winters, providing comfortable heating down to 5-15 degrees depending on the model. They're an excellent year-round solution for Triangle-area homes.

How efficient are ductless mini-splits?

Mini-splits achieve SEER ratings of 20-30+, compared to 14-18 for most central systems. Plus, they eliminate the 25-30% energy loss that occurs in ductwork. Many Triangle homeowners see significant reductions in their Duke Energy bills.

Are mini-splits noisy?

No. Indoor units operate at 19-32 decibels—quieter than a whisper or library. Outdoor units are similarly quiet compared to traditional AC condensers. You may forget the system is running.
